When troubleshooting reverse gear issues in your Saturn Vue, begin by assessing the simplest potential causes. Start with the transmission fluid level and condition, as low or dirty fluid can lead to shifting problems. If the fluid appears burnt or contaminated, a change may be necessary. Next, check the shift lock control system; ensure that the solenoid is functioning correctly, as a malfunction here can prevent the vehicle from engaging reverse. If these initial checks do not resolve the issue, observe the symptoms closely. Stuttering or increased RPMs without engagement may indicate deeper transmission problems, such as a failing 35R clutch wave plate, which is known to cause significant shifting issues. If you suspect mechanical failures, it may be prudent to consult a repair manual for your specific model or seek professional assistance, as diagnosing and repairing transmission components can be complex and may require specialized tools. When your Saturn Vue won't go in reverse, it's crucial to act promptly to avoid further complications. Ignoring this issue can lead to more severe transmission damage, which may result in costly repairs or even a complete transmission replacement. The first step is to check the transmission and shift lock control ECU/solenoid, as malfunctions in these components can prevent reverse engagement. Additionally, inspect the shifter cables and grommets for any signs of wear or breakage, as damaged cables can hinder the transmission's ability to shift into reverse. If you notice dark, burnt-smelling transmission fluid, this could indicate significant internal damage, such as issues with the reverse clutch friction plate, necessitating immediate attention.
